Ive heard the engines are bomb proof one of the best off road/on road bikes going i'm also in the market for one myself and my son has a honda trx400 quad which uses the xr400 lump plenty of grunt and had no probs what so ever.Valve clearances are a piss easy job to do.

Pretty good all rounders. Will never keep up with the crf's (phoar!) but longer lived. Ie don't have to do the top end every 15 hours! Regular oil changes and stick to the service schedule and you can't go wrong.

Prices dropped a lot since Honda stopped making them. All stock gone now! 'Phone around to see if there's any pre-reg left, but you'll be lucky to find one.
